Solve the system.

−x+4y=6
−x+3y=5

Answer:

(-2,1)

Explanation:

−x+4y=6

−x+3y=5

We can use elimination by multiplying the second equation by -1

−x+4y=6

x-3y=-5

-----------------

y = 1

Now we can solve for x

x-3y=-5

x - 3(1) = -5

x -3 = -5

Add 3 to each side

x+3-3 = -5+3

x = -2

(-2,1)
